SE QUEDA PARPADEANDO LUZ VERDE Y NO RECONOCE WIFI
Los dos decos se quedan parpadeando la luz constantemente, he reinicado router y deco varias veces y sigue igual. no consigo configurarlo ya que no me aparece la wifi tp link extender.

If you mean that your Deco E4 has a flashing blue light, and the Deco's default SSID (Deco_XXXX) does not appear on all your client devices, please try the following steps:
1. Press the reset button on the Deco for 1 second to factory reset it, wait for two minutes, and when the LED is flashing blue, check if you can see the Deco's default SSID on your devices. If so, refer to the following instructions to set up your Deco: How to Set Up Your Deco
2. If none of your Deco nodes' default SSIDs appear on your phone, try a different phone. If the same phenomenon persists, please contact your retailer or the local support team to check if your Deco is under warranty.
